Frequently asked questions — Extended Access Pharmacist in Woodbridge.
Is this remote or in-person?+
Both. Most PCNs use a blend — in-person pharmacist on the busier evening sessions, remote IP pharmacist on quieter ones. We'll size to your hub's actual demand.
Will the pharmacist see acute patients?+
Yes — acute medication queries and on-the-day prescribing are exactly what this is built for, within agreed clinical scope.
Can this be funded through ARRS?+
In most hub configurations, yes — we'll confirm at mobilisation. Where ARRS doesn't fit, we offer a sessional rate per the BCS framework.
